Your message dated Fri, 29 Oct 2021 19:03:35 +0000
with message-id <[email protected]>
and subject line Bug#810501: fixed in file 1:5.41-1
has caused the Debian Bug report #810501,
regarding file: no detection for dosbox's pcjr rom cartrage format
to be marked as done.

This means that you claim that the problem has been dealt with.
If this is not the case it is now your responsibility to reopen the
Bug report if necessary, and/or fix the problem forthwith.

(NB: If you are a system administrator and have no idea what this
message is talking about, this may indicate a serious mail system
misconfiguration somewhere. Please contact [email protected]
immediately.)


-- 
810501: https://bugs.debian.org/cgi-bin/bugreport.cgi?bug=810501
Debian Bug Tracking System
Contact [email protected] with problems
--- Begin Message ---
Package: file
Version: 1:5.25-2
Severity: wishlist
Tags: newcomer

There are four variations of this format determined by combination of header
and contents. Firstly the imaging tools may use a 128 byte header or 512 byte
header placing the start of the actual ROM image (and its magic number) at
either offset 0x80 or offset 0x200. The header is dos formated text beginning
with the characters 'PCjr' and padded to length (probably with either 0x1a or
0x00). The actual ROM will in most cases begin with 0x55aa, have a valid
checksum and in all other ways be a standard expansion ROM meeting IBM's
published specifications. There are two exceptions to this, one of witch was
was planned. Firstly BIOS replacement ROMs have no signature. I recommend not
attempting to identify such images unless someone has a way to recognize such
images. The other is abuse of spec. These ROM images either do not comply with
the spec and are just used to store code and data for another program and omit
the magic number so that they will be ignored by the BIOS. There are also ROMs
that consist of parts that comply with the bios requirements (including
checksum and magic number) only for part of their size, the remaining being the
aforementioned blob rom. In most cases these will have the magic number at the
start of the ROM but it may be at any 2k offset. I recommend only checking for
the first offset.

In summary I recommend checking for the following patterns:
1) A) file size is 128 + 2^n
   B) offset 0x00 four bytes PCjr
   C) offset 0x80 two bytes 0x55aa
2) A) file size is 512 + 2^n
   B) offset 0x00 four bytes PCjr
   C) offset 0x200 two bytes 0x55aa



-- System Information:
Debian Release: stretch/sid
  APT prefers stable-updates
  APT policy: (500, 'stable-updates'), (500, 'testing'), (500, 'stable')
Architecture: i386 (i686)

Kernel: Linux 4.2.0-1-686-pae (SMP w/2 CPU cores)
Locale: LANG=en_US.UTF-8, LC_CTYPE=en_US.UTF-8 (charmap=UTF-8)
Shell: /bin/sh linked to /bin/dash
Init: sysvinit (via /sbin/init)

Versions of packages file depends on:
ii  libc6      2.21-6
ii  libmagic1  1:5.25-2
ii  zlib1g     1:1.2.8.dfsg-2+b1

file recommends no packages.

file suggests no packages.

--- End Message ---
--- Begin Message ---
Source: file
Source-Version: 1:5.41-1
Done: Christoph Biedl <[email protected]>

We believe that the bug you reported is fixed in the latest version of
file, which is due to be installed in the Debian FTP archive.

A summary of the changes between this version and the previous one is
attached.

Thank you for reporting the bug, which will now be closed.  If you
have further comments please address them to [email protected],
and the maintainer will reopen the bug report if appropriate.

Debian distribution maintenance software
pp.
Christoph Biedl <[email protected]> (supplier of updated file 
package)

(This message was generated automatically at their request; if you
believe that there is a problem with it please contact the archive
administrators by mailing [email protected])


-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A512

Format: 1.8
Date: Fri, 29 Oct 2021 19:10:37 +0200
Source: file
Architecture: source
Version: 1:5.41-1
Distribution: experimental
Urgency: medium
Maintainer: Christoph Biedl <[email protected]>
Changed-By: Christoph Biedl <[email protected]>
Closes: 810501
Changes:
 file (1:5.41-1) experimental; urgency=medium
 .
   * Upload to experimental
   * New upstream version 5.41. Closes: #810501
Checksums-Sha1:
 91014f580160b1406a969e2dc833dba1e7efb56d 2240 file_5.41-1.dsc
 8d80d2d50f4000e087aa60ffae4f099c63376762 1064097 file_5.41.orig.tar.gz
 b074d3fb7041d09ffc3ae84bb892436786988f83 169 file_5.41.orig.tar.gz.asc
 9d76e67f1c082eeaefb8c057b14c5fe05463e2cf 33708 file_5.41-1.debian.tar.xz
 aa2c15983e26264c0273f8b3aa1db72e31ddd7ca 7061 file_5.41-1_powerpc.buildinfo
Checksums-Sha256:
 6ea4c652ad5674334be1f58500f3a1e2f9e0be85fe4ba5c8870d308713ffd5b4 2240 
file_5.41-1.dsc
 13e532c7b364f7d57e23dfeea3147103150cb90593a57af86c10e4f6e411603f 1064097 
file_5.41.orig.tar.gz
 6373c37ef9d824e3db55f96d6dcf63c9cd2ed5361a30062ccd0c576fe1eb1373 169 
file_5.41.orig.tar.gz.asc
 6a128b25b0148290b86be6a28c59d78bcb8a5a9b6962e5104c18a8df75d8cc79 33708 
file_5.41-1.debian.tar.xz
 5c66311d8fa41997a725e99638407b11773f4758178011cf07be9d65237fc232 7061 
file_5.41-1_powerpc.buildinfo
Files:
 d449cc5231b1a57c35396c51a1000b6a 2240 utils standard file_5.41-1.dsc
 18233bb0a0089dfdc7dfbc93b96f231b 1064097 utils standard file_5.41.orig.tar.gz
 444a32deac415e7fd8c28a2a7daccb90 169 utils standard file_5.41.orig.tar.gz.asc
 9452c733547f10fca54b76b8344842ab 33708 utils standard file_5.41-1.debian.tar.xz
 565ed8ebd054e6c570675267b5592480 7061 utils standard 
file_5.41-1_powerpc.buildinfo

-----BEGIN PGP SIGNATURE-----

iQIzBAEBCgAdFiEEWXMI+726A12MfJXdxCxY61kUkv0FAmF8QGsACgkQxCxY61kU
kv3lbQ//d0DqukfVZP+VuJKWZE5/UrzbLAJM09dgXYayt3O1HYc/MicXSznpKtKG
xoRpbiJDKa61FjMJAOXJpQ6OPOSEXY9MdoVpjlf3SIYF1T5SoRweTukDCa7Z2sP6
B3AXPycqyrpjRMq/8b+R/YA620ZPus201gKdlU471/eLAJe73bI/kMZNS8QDKSNm
7H06JImb9UCP3FDx4sUIWC+ebAT+1XIOwnm5GrX6P8cTSS8bOI3yeDO4opDnm+wY
DHyMKPBWeVAE6o5b4wZJguO9S2W9YpRE9ys1KQCHIEwD9X+EFEdD8oSm+dKBlhVJ
x9e0ik9BKftM5bAkFFeYZ2DEhIdp7jGy9fM9QVdbVT32jfFVZBpjoTTAuSZF64jF
Vu/C0EZGfwr8F3BOQIfiHz2vhX7hrye9m/s4Uw6vOtVA5iUWaOCQtX126MOpWNl0
BVYJyF0A55eUn8McaBeR1TCalVQZwwuUUvnZP6NgPO66S0qj2n3LIWpk8tVitjjg
+al6iCeaak5gBesOg3cSRjODl1cynRasNwl2Qty48uKNZ3+awRIt8MAF5roVGwdU
suhvwY61Tb5eoskL0DIa7yKFFkZdghb1QcmEJwIAUxcF4gj1upKkhuG02U/09LYf
tXXtmHgHrR/qtKob1JJ9uAHd2XhLNKQU2gvt9YvEMvp9kwTLMtQ=
=el53
-----END PGP SIGNATURE-----

--- End Message ---

Reply via email to